在数字娱乐行业的迅猛发展中,区块链技术作为一种新兴的技术手段,逐渐渗透到各个领域,尤其是游戏行业。区块链游戏引擎的出现,为游戏的开发、运营和用户体验提供了新的视角和解决方案。通过去中心化、透明性和不可篡改性,区块链为游戏生态系统注入了新的活力,提供了更丰富的玩法和更安全的资产管理。本文将深入探讨区块链游戏引擎的现状、发展趋势、关键技术、典型案例,以及面临的挑战与未来展望。
区块链游戏引擎是一种集成了区块链技术的游戏开发平台,它允许开发者创建和发行基于区块链的游戏。这种引擎提供了游戏开发所需的工具和框架,同时利用区块链的特性来增强游戏的互动性、安全性和资产管理能力。
区块链游戏引擎的主要功能包括但不限于以下几个方面:
区块链游戏引擎在过去几年间获得了快速发展。随着技术的不断成熟,越来越多的开发者和玩家开始深入接受这一新兴技术。在现阶段,市场上已经涌现出多款知名的区块链游戏引擎,如Enjin、Unity Blockchain、Eosio、Godot等,它们各自具有不同的特点和优势。
当前,区块链游戏引擎的主要发展趋势呈现出以下几个方面:
区块链游戏引擎核心技术主要包括区块链协议、智能合约、分布式存储等。下面分别详细介绍这些关键技术。
区块链协议是支撑整个游戏引擎的重要基础,它决定了游戏内资产的生成方式、交易的处理速度以及数据的安全性。常见的公链如以太坊、EOS等各有不同的特点,在选择合适的区块链协议时,开发者需要考虑游戏的需求以及目标用户群体。
智能合约是区块链技术的一项重要应用,它允许在区块链上自动执行合约条款。对于区块链游戏来说,智能合约的应用不仅可以简化交易流程,减少了对中介的依赖,同时通过自动化的方式确保了交易的公正性和安全性。
为了保证数据的安全性和去中心化,区块链游戏引擎通常利用分布式存储技术,如IPFS等。在游戏中,除去区块链上的数据外,图片、视频等资源也需要以分布式的方式进行存储,确保其可靠性和可访问性。
为了更好地理解区块链游戏引擎的机遇与挑战,下面分析几个典型的区块链游戏项目。
Axie Infinity是目前最受欢迎的区块链游戏之一,玩家可以养成、战斗和交易虚拟宠物Axie。其背后使用的区块链引擎保证了玩家对Axie的真正所有权,同时也让玩家通过参与游戏赚取收益。Axie Infinity的成功不仅在于其可爱的游戏角色,还在于其独特的经济系统和玩家社群的黏性。
Decentraland是一个虚拟现实平台,用户可以在其中购买、开发和销售虚拟土地,创造独特的数字体验。该项目完全基于以太坊区块链,利用智能合约确保对土地的所有权及交易的透明性。Decentraland展现了区块链技术在虚拟世界建设和数字艺术领域的潜力。
The Sandbox是一个基于区块链的虚拟世界,玩家可以创建、拥有和货币化其游戏体验。其所用的区块链引擎允许用户自定义内容并通过NFT进行交易,从而实现用户生成内容的价值回馈。这一模式强调了社区参与的重要性,也展示了区块链在游戏开发中的无限可能性。
尽管区块链游戏引擎的发展势头强劲,但也面临一系列挑战,影响其进一步普及和应用。
区块链技术本身相对复杂,开发者在实现其与游戏引擎的有效结合时,往往需要耗费较大的人力和时间。此外,区块链的运行速度和交易费用问题,也影响了其在实时游戏中的应用效果。开发团队需要具备专门的技术背景,确保区块链与游戏引擎的融合顺利。
区块链游戏引擎涉及虚拟资产交易,可能面临法规的限制与监管政策的调整。如果游戏的虚拟资产被看作金融产品,则可能受金融监管的约束。这意味着开发者在设计和运营区块链游戏时,必须仔细考虑合规性问题,避免法律风险。
虽然越来越多的玩家对区块链游戏产生兴趣,但大部分玩家对区块链的理解仍然相对有限。如何让玩家轻松理解区块链的应用价值,以及如何参与其中,都是开发者需要面对的重要任务。通过有效的用户教育,提升用户接受度,可以进一步促进区块链游戏的传播和发展。
随着技术的不断进步,区块链游戏引擎无疑将在未来的数字娱乐世界中发挥越来越重要的角色。我们可以预见到以下趋势:
总之,区块链游戏引擎作为数字娱乐的未来,承载着游戏行业变革的希望。随着区块链技术的不断成熟和玩家的积极参与,区块链游戏的前景将更加广阔。未来的游戏将不仅仅是娱乐,更将成为一个充满机会和变革的平台,为每一个参与者带来全新的体验。
区块链游戏与传统游戏的区别可从几个方面分析:
在传统游戏中,玩家对游戏内资产并不拥有实际的所有权。这些资产虽然可以在游戏内使用,但一旦玩家停止使用或游戏关停,这些资产便会失去价值。而在区块链游戏中,通过智能合约,玩家对每一个资产的确实所有权得以保障,允许玩家进行真正的交易和转让。
许多传统游戏都是由开发公司和服务器控制,玩家的所有操作都依赖于该公司的系统。而区块链游戏采用去中心化的系统架构,数据存储在区块链上,使得游戏的运行不再依赖中心服务器,因此具备更高的安全性和稳定性。
传统游戏在承载同一时间大量用户时,往往会面临服务器负载的问题。而区块链游戏通过分布式网络,可以有效提高游戏的可扩展性,让更多玩家能够同时参与。
区块链游戏强调玩家与开发者之间的互动。玩家不仅仅是消费者,还可以参与到开发的各个环节,甚至能通过投票的方式影响游戏的更新和方向,这在传统游戏中是较为少见的。
区块链游戏的经济系统设计是其成功的重要因素,通常包括以下几个方面:
很多区块链游戏都有自己的虚拟货币,这些货币可以用来购买游戏内的物品、服务或其他数字资产。这种虚拟货币往往可以在不同的平台间进行交易,提升了其流动性。
NFT是区块链游戏中的核心概念,玩家购买的角色、装备、皮肤等都是NFT,每个NFT都是独特且不可复制的,保证了资产的稀缺性和价值。玩家可以在开放市场上交易这些NFT,形成经济循环.
区块链游戏还引入了收益机制,鼓励玩家参与生态建设。玩家通过完成任务、参与战斗等方式获取收益,不仅提升了用户黏性,还为玩家提供了经济支持,让他们在游戏中获得实际的利益。
一些区块链游戏结合了DAO的概念,玩家可以通过持有代币参与社区治理,决定游戏的未来发展方向和策略。这种共享经济模式让玩家更有归属感,激励他们积极参与游戏。
在众多区块链游戏引擎中,评估其优劣可以关注以下几个方面:
首先,评估引擎的技术稳定性,包括系统的性能、处理能力、即使面对大量用户的情况也能保持良好表现。开发者应该测试引擎的响应时间、交易速度等技术指标。
用户体验是游戏成功的关键因素,好的区块链游戏引擎应提供简单易用的接口和友好的操作界面。同时,引擎需要包含充足的文档和支持,以帮助开发者减少学习成本。
一个活跃的社区能为引擎带来持续的创新和发展。通过观察引擎是否有活跃的开发者社群、积极的论坛讨论等,可以评估引擎的健康程度和未来潜力。
随着各国对数字资产的监管措施趋严,评估一个区块链游戏引擎是否遵循相关法律法规,将影响其长期发展的可持续性。合规性强的引擎可以降低运营风险,让开发者更加安心。
通过以上几个方面的综合评估,可以有效判断一个区块链游戏引擎的好坏,为开发者选择合适的工具奠定基础。